A healthcare support service in Northam seeks a compassionate Night Support Worker to assist a warm gentleman with personal care during the night. You will provide support with mobility, medication, and companionship in his home environment.

The role requires night shifts from 8 PM to 8 AM, with a commitment of at least two shifts a week, including weekends.

The position offers a pay rate of up to £13 per hour, along with access to training resources and various employee recognition awards.
